Compare jet card & charter options →The route between Palm Beach International Airport in West Palm Beach and Laurence G Hanscom Field in Bedford covers 1,041.6 nautical miles, or approximately 1,198.6 statute miles. This is a domestic corridor connecting southern Florida to the Boston area.
All major jet categories are suitable for this distance. A Light Jet will complete the flight in 2 hours 53 minutes, while a Midsize Jet takes 2 hours 43 minutes. Super-Midsize Jets cruise the route in 2 hours 32 minutes, Heavy Jets in 2 hours 29 minutes, and Ultra-Long-Range Jets in 2 hours 25 minutes. Selection depends on passenger count, luggage requirements, and cabin comfort preferences.
Hanscom Field is a public-use airport with good general aviation infrastructure. Charter clients should confirm ground handling and ground transportation arrangements in advance, as airport facilities and services differ from major commercial hubs. Weather at either airport can affect scheduling, particularly during winter months in New England.
